Stage one of the creative process – searching for the problem – emphasizes the importance of responding to problems in triggering one’s creativity (Ruggiero, 2009). Stage two centers on expressing the problem or issue innumerous ways and finding the most creative and helpful ideas. Obtaining the information necessary to solve the problem or issue is the objective of the third stage. The fourth and final stage of the creative process deals with producing the ideas necessary to solve the problem or determine a stance on the issue.
